Participation inside a Dhol Tasha Pathak (team) is now a favorite avenue for anyone wanting to be a component of the cultural phenomenon. Individuals in spite of age, gender and volume of musicianship Assemble through the monsoons to exercise and rehearse with the group that should be ‘employed’ by a variety of Mandals (geography primarily based teams) to guide their Ganesh idol for welcome or immersion. This is not a for-gain activity even so the resources raised via the Local community throughout the Mandals enable these Pathaks address their expenses of location retain the services of for rehearsals, drum buy and servicing and the like… Pune, becoming a cultural hub, offers several Dhol Tasha Pathaks, Just about every with its unique fashion and id.

In Assam, the dhol is broadly used in Rongali Bihu (Bohag Bihu), the Assamese new yr celebrations during the month of April. Celebrated in mid-April each and every year (typically on fourteen or thirteen April according to the Assamese traditional calendar), the dhol is a vital along with a quintessential instrument Utilized in Bihu dance. The origin of the Dhol in Assam dates back again to at least the 14th century when it was referred in Assamese Buranjis as staying played through the indigenous people today. This shows that the origin of Dhol in Assam was Considerably older than the remainder of India, and the name was possibly as a consequence of sanskritisation.

The main reason for your bend stick is because of the goat skin. This is slender like 80-100gsm paper, And so the stick must be bent to avoid piercing the pores and skin. The bass adhere or Dagga would be the thicker of The 2 which is bent within an eighth- or quarter-circular arc on the top that strikes the instrument.[2] One other stick, often called the teeli, is far thinner and flexible and utilized to Enjoy the higher Be aware end of your instrument.[three]
